The place of Cañada Mora is inside the municipality of Tepexi de Rodríguez (in the State of Puebla). There are 55 inhabitants. It is the most populated town in the position #26 of the whole municipality. Cañada Mora is at 1,836 meters of altitude.

Data: In Cañada Mora, 39% of the population over 12 years is single and 50% of the households have Internet connection. More statistics at the bottom of this page.

To locate this beautiful town inside the municipality, you must know that Cañada Mora is located at 2.6 kilometers (in direction North) from the locality of Tepexi de Rodríguez, which is the one that has more inhabitants inside the municipality.
